Printed in rich gold ink and paired with a modern mint leaf liner, this soft white Arzberger stock provides the perfect canvas for a clean and contemporary take on a traditional invitation. Available through Gem Printing, gemprinting.com.

This custom designed suite was flat printed on 100% recycled 110 weight paper with a hand-painted gouache metallic gold border and metallic gold envelopes. (The couple had to change the date of their wedding multiple times due to COVID, so a reception party was held at a later date.) Available through WalkingMan Studios, walkingmanstudios.com.

Engraved by Arzberger Stationers and printed in apple green ink on white, triple-ply cover stock with rounded corners, these hand-painted beveled edge invitations include a custom watercolor envelope liner of the Old Ursuline Convent. The beautiful watercolor artwork of the convent, custom crest and map of New Orleans were hand-painted by Rachael Lagarde Walker of Rachael Roxanne by Hand. Available through Betty Hunley Designs, bettyhunley.com.

This timeless, letterpress suite features an elegant mix of fonts printed on heavyweight stock. The ethereal watercolor oak tree and Spanish moss envelope liner is a nod to the South and makes a stunning statement. Available through Scriptura, scriptura.com.
